ORDER OF EXTRACTION
• To prevent bleeding from socket of extracted teeth obscuring the field of operation distal most tooth is first extracted.
• Maxillary teeth should be extracted before mandibular to prevent falling of debris or totth material in to socket.
• Canine should not be left last as alveolus may get fractured due to its length.

FORCES DURING EXTRACTION
• Apical force: to wedge the forceps firmly in the periodontal ligament space. this does not actually move the tooth but expands the bony socket
• Buccal force: Expands the buccal cortical plate. • Lingual force: Expands the lingual cortical plate. • Rotational force: Teeth with single conical roots
can be extracted by this method. it causes internal expansion of the bony socket.
• Tractional force: These are forces applied finally to remove the tooth completely out of socket.

RULES FOR APPLICATION OF FORCEPS
• Correct forceps for particular tooth should be selected.
• Grasp the forceps at the far end of handles.
• Long axis of the beaks of the forceps should be parallel to the long axis of the tooth.
• Beaks should be firmly grasped on sound root structure, not on enamel of crown.
• Beaks should not impinge on adjacent teeth.

FORCES APPLIED FOR DIFFERENT
TEETH • MAXILLARY:
• Incisors: labial-lingual-labial with mesial rotation.
• Cuspids: labial-lingual-labial with mesial rotation.
• First premolar: buccal-palatal-removal in buccal direction.
• Second premolar: buccal-palatal-removal in buccal or palatal direction.
• Molars: buccal-slight palatal and distal rotation.
Dr. Himanshu Kapoor, Subharti Dental College, SVSU
MANDIBULAR:
• Anteriors: labial-lingual-slight mesial to distal
force and removal in labial direction.
• Premolars: buccal with slight mesio-distal rotation.
• Molars: buccal-lingual and removal in buccal direction.
• Third molars: buccal pressure and removal in buccal or lingual direction.

• At birth – labial frenum is attached to alveolar crest.
• But as growth takes place , alveolar process grows in
downward and forward direction - Frenum receedes upward
.
• If it fails …….high labial frenum – midline diastema
FRENECTOMY: Surgical removal of either
labial or lingual frenum. Dr. Himanshu Kapoor, Subharti Dental College, SVSU

FRACTURES IN CHILDREN
• Facial fractures : 5%
• In young children :
• 1. More retruded position relative to the “protective” skull
• 2. The high elasticity of young bones, a thick layer of the adipose tissue covering them contributing to the low incidence of facial fractures
Dr. Himanshu Kapoor, Subharti Dental College, SVSU
• Relatively larger amount of medullary bone held by a strong periosteal support
• Osteogenic potential of the periosteum leads to rapid and easier healing .
• In # without displacement : careful observation
• Minimally displaced #:crylic splints, circumferential wiring, arch bar or gunning splint
